Output d30ba51a6c031b71ca3310571b1fe67d181178096a48685f42648d0ec2c6f6b0:1

value
624121
script pubkey
OP_0 OP_PUSHBYTES_20 ce12a24c60c20de77557fbd287d309bf19c66ad1
address
bc1qecf2ynrqcgx7wa2hl0fg05cfhuvuv6k3xd6z3l
transaction
d30ba51a6c031b71ca3310571b1fe67d181178096a48685f42648d0ec2c6f6b0
confirmations
178354
spent
true